From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: "J.P." Newsgroups: gmane.emacs.bugs Subject: bug#65384: 29.1; ERC 5.5.0.29.1: twitch integration broken Date: Sat, 19 Aug 2023 10:57:35 -0700 Message-ID: <878ra6c3u8.fsf__18388.8859626435$1692467901$gmane$org@neverwas.me> References: <878ra7xbth.fsf@aleksas.ru> Mime-Version: 1.0 Content-Type: text/plain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="29153"; mail-complaints-to="usenet@ciao.gmane.io" User-Agent: Gnus/5.13 (Gnus v5.13) Cc: emacs-erc@gnu.org, 65384@debbugs.gnu.org To: Aleksas Tunikas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Sat Aug 19 19:58:13 2023 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1qXQDE-0007GL-OD for geb-bug-gnu-emacs@m.gmane-mx.org; Sat, 19 Aug 2023 19:58:12 +0200 Original-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1qXQD4-0001LQ-Np; Sat, 19 Aug 2023 13:58:02 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1qXQD3-0001Ky-MH for bug-gnu-emacs@gnu.org; Sat, 19 Aug 2023 13:58:01 -0400 Original-Received: from debbugs.gnu.org ([2001:470:142:5::43]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1qXQD3-0000Rz-Dv for bug-gnu-emacs@gnu.org; Sat, 19 Aug 2023 13:58:01 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1qXQD4-0006Hl-H6 for bug-gnu-emacs@gnu.org; Sat, 19 Aug 2023 13:58:02 -0400 X-Loop: help-debbugs@gnu.org Resent-From: "J.P."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Sat, 19 Aug 2023 17:58:02 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 65384 X-GNU-PR-Package: emacs Original-Received: via spool by 65384-submit@debbugs.gnu.org id=B65384.169246786524138 (code B ref 65384); Sat, 19 Aug 2023 17:58:02 +0000 Original-Received: (at 65384) by debbugs.gnu.org; 19 Aug 2023 17:57:45 +0000 Original-Received: from localhost ([127.0.0.1]:52246 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1qXQCm-0006HG-RQ for submit@debbugs.gnu.org; Sat, 19 Aug 2023 13:57:45 -0400 Original-Received: from mail-108-mta196.mxroute.com ([136.175.108.196]:39197)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1qXQCk-0006H7-Pk for 65384@debbugs.gnu.org; Sat, 19 Aug 2023 13:57:44 -0400 Original-Received: from mail-111-mta2.mxroute.com ([136.175.111.2] filter006.mxroute.com) (Authenticated sender: mN4UYu2MZsgR) by mail-108-mta196.mxroute.com (ZoneMTA) with ESMTPSA id 18a0ef20c07000d7b6.002 for <65384@debbugs.gnu.org> (version=TLSv1.3 cipher=TLS_AES_256_GCM_SHA384); Sat, 19 Aug 2023 17:57:38 +0000 X-Zone-Loop: 22dcca55ef5ee8844edaa364cbbc592e23cd1642795f X-Originating-IP: [136.175.111.2] D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=neverwas.me ; s=x; h=Content-Type:MIME-Version:Message-ID:Date:References:In-Reply-To: Subject:Cc:To:From:Sender:Reply-To:Content-Transfer-Encoding:Content-ID: Content-Description: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c :Resent-Message-ID:List-Id:List-Help:List-Unsubscribe:List-Subscribe: List-Post:List-Owner:List-Archive; bh=npA1Rb47oRP2ERouqq1ipwtfpRe3Y5MW3nBbtdifQcI=; b=jc/Imei9Yosk825s/Zpy4J9G0C QWZIjtQyjfB5D/CuKnhwNTJgcQ1Fy4WVHx2cn981aGwyEwoFl6qlzXIWIBCPAbvbX/VtEfIS6YDis 2yiyop26+Kg1XhH8nIe1GhIxwtskweqGl5l9zPDYA8PztvJI/37VWCb9F3Ul/NEo/lHiem2QRbUix SRM06iYww1iFx/7dDdb5wWJuMnKdyqu64TDrUGhuHhkTb+ApK0Y1/9Koc5/DxEibLqmTRM40S1ehQ +0r3AgXkF81pLDxxQVTF0txiWoTLv+5vMVBS/+MwAjbqGUalyolWbjD0H2nzg59JZulE9MGkcAGFw uEYuvdOw==; In-Reply-To: <878ra7xbth.fsf@aleksas.ru> (Aleksas Tunikas's message of "Sat, 19 Aug 2023 18:58:23 +0300") X-Authenticated-Id: masked@neverwas.me X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Original-Sender: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Xref: news.gmane.io gmane.emacs.bugs:267899 Archived-At: Hi Aleksas, Aleksas Tunikas writes: > it used to work now it doesnt it gives this error, asked on an irc emacs > group on libre there was another person experiencing this, tried irssi > and it works fine! thank you for all your work! http://ix.io/4DYd On the surface, the problem appears to be that Twitch doesn't send vital identifying information needed by ERC. Have you tried either workaround mentioned in the error message by chance? Quoting from your paste: Failed to determine network. Please set entry for "-" in `erc-networks-alist' or consider calling `erc-tls' with the keyword `:id'. See Info:"(erc) Network Identifier" for more. In case it's not clear, that's asking you to try something like (push '(twitch "-") erc-networks-alist) before connecting, or, alternatively, connecting with something like (erc-tls :server "irc.chat.twitch.tv" :port 6697 :nick "me" :password "..." :id 'twitch) Unfortunately, I don't have access to Twitch credentials, so I can't try this myself. If those workarounds don't work, please run M-x erc-toggle-debug-irc-protocol RET before invoking `erc-tls' as you normally would, and then send the contents of the buffer "*erc-protocol*" in reply to this email. Thanks, J.P.